Output 6d6645faf2763ec2fc31759815b8201bd088df2bf518b57695bf49434b3a0d58:1

value
17300579
script pubkey
OP_0 OP_PUSHBYTES_20 e50999942b620d671c651ecc3d1e4d341b5d21a4
address
bc1qu5yen9ptvgxkw8r9rmxr68jdxsd46gdypw94dk
transaction
6d6645faf2763ec2fc31759815b8201bd088df2bf518b57695bf49434b3a0d58